MSDS  : Phosphorothioic acid, O,O-diethyl O-(2-(diethylamino)-6-methyl-4-pyrimidinyl) ester
CAS  : 23505-41-1
SYNONYMS  : * O-(2-(Diethylamino)-6-methyl-4-pyrimidinyl)O,O-diethyl phosphorothioate * 2-Diethylamino-6-methylpyrimidin-4-yl diethylphosphorothionate * O,O-Diethyl O-(2-diethylamino-6-methyl-4-pyrimidinyl)phosphorothioate * Ethyl pirimiphos * Fernex * Pirimifosethyl * Pirimiphos-ethyl * PP211 * Primicid * Primotec * Prinicid * R 42211 * Solgard
*** CHEMICAL IDENTIFICATION ***

RTECS NUMBER : TF1610000
CHEMICAL NAME : Phosphorothioic acid, O,O-diethyl
O-(2-(diethylamino)-6-methyl-4-pyrimidinyl) ester
CAS REGISTRY NUMBER : 23505-41-1
LAST UPDATED : 199410
DATA ITEMS CITED : 12
MOLECULAR FORMULA : C13-H24-N3-O3-P-S
MOLECULAR WEIGHT : 333.43
WISWESSER LINE NOTATION : T6N CNJ BN2&2 DOPS&O2&O2 F1
COMPOUND DESCRIPTOR : Agricultural Chemical

*** HEALTH HAZARD DATA ***

** ACUTE TOXICITY DATA **

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E/DURATION : 140 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
GUCHAZ Guide to the Chemicals Used in Crop Protection. (Information Canada,
171 Slater St., Ottawa, Ont., Canada) Volume(issue)/page/year: 6,421,1973

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Administration onto the skin
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E/DURATION : 1 gm/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
28ZEAL "Pesticide Index," Frear, E.H., ed., State College, PA, College
Science Pub., 1969 Volume(issue)/page/year: 5,184,1976

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- mouse
DOSE/DURATION : 105 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
28ZEAL "Pesticide Index," Frear, E.H., ed., State College, PA, College
Science Pub., 1969 Volume(issue)/page/year: 5,184,1976

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Mammal - cat
DOSE/DURATION : 25 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
28ZEAL "Pesticide Index," Frear, E.H., ed., State College, PA, College
Science Pub., 1969 Volume(issue)/page/year: 5,184,1976

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- guinea pig
DOSE/DURATION : 50 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
28ZEAL "Pesticide Index," Frear, E.H., ed., State College, PA, College
Science Pub., 1969 Volume(issue)/page/year: 5,184,1976

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Bird - pigeon
DOSE/DURATION : 6 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
JAFCAU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ry. (American Chemical Soc.,
Distribution Office Dept. 223, POB 57136, West End Stn., Washington, DC
20037) V.1- 1953- Volume(issue)/page/year: 29,772,1981

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Bird - quail
DOSE/DURATION : 6 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
JAFCAU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ry. (American Chemical Soc.,
Distribution Office Dept. 223, POB 57136, West End Stn., Washington, DC
20037) V.1- 1953- Volume(issue)/page/year: 29,772,1981

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Bird - duck
DOSE/DURATION : 2500 ug/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
PEMNDP Pesticide Manual. (The British Crop Protection Council, 20 Bridport
Rd., Thornton Heath CR4 7QG, UK) V.1- 1968- Volume(issue)/page/year:
9,692,1991

TYPE OF TEST : L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Oral
SPECIES OBSERVED : Bird - wild bird species
DOSE/DURATION : 3 mg/kg
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
REFERENCE :
JAFCAU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ry. (American Chemical Soc.,
Distribution Office Dept. 223, POB 57136, West End Stn., Washington, DC
20037) V.1- 1953- Volume(issue)/page/year: 29,772,1981
